I Tested James Cain’s Double Indemnity: A First-Person Look at the Noir Classic
When I think of Double Indemnity and James M. Cain, I immediately think of a story that helped define the dark, razor-edged mood of American crime fiction. Cain’s novel is more than just a suspenseful tale of murder and betrayal—it is a sharply observed look at desire, greed, and the dangerous choices ordinary people can make when temptation takes over. In Double Indemnity, Cain delivers a narrative that feels tense, stylish, and disturbingly human, which is a big part of why the book continues to fascinate readers and critics alike.

In my experience, Double Indemnity is best for readers who enjoy classic crime fiction, hard-boiled storytelling, and morally complicated characters. I would also recommend it to anyone interested in film history, since the novel is closely tied to one of the most famous noir movies ever made.
